he rupiah interbank trade rate in Jakarta on Wednesday weakened by one basis point to Rp 12,164 per US dollar from Rp 12,163 in earlier trading.
'The rupiah has tended to slow on the market since investors are anticipating the country's macroeconomic data, which will be published early next month,' Bank Mandiri financial market analyst Rully Arya Wisnubroto said, as quoted by Antara news agency.
He said that the fuel price hike would push up the inflation rate in November. But he predicted that the impact would not be significant since Bank Indonesia's quick move to increase its benchmark interest rate to 7.75 percent would help stabilize inflation.
The fuel price hike was also expected to reduce Indonesia's trade balance deficit, he added.
He said, however, that the chance for the rupiah to strengthen in the market remained small because the US dollar was projected to continue its domination since the US booked a 3.9 percent growth in its Gross Domestic Product (GDP) throughout the third quarter of 2014.
'The performance of the US economy is better than [the economic performance of] other developed countries in the Eurozone,' he said.
Meanwhile, Bank Indonesia data showed that the rupiah was traded at Rp 12,160 per US dollar by 4 p.m. on Wednesday, up from Rp 12,166 per US dollar in earlier trade. (nfo)(+++)
